public void ReturnsFirstSuccesfullResolve()
        {
            var fail = new Mock<ICompilationAssemblyResolver>();
            var success = new Mock<ICompilationAssemblyResolver>();
            success.Setup(r => r.TryResolveAssemblyPaths(It.IsAny<CompilationLibrary>(), It.IsAny<List<string>>()))
                .Returns(true);

            var failTwo = new Mock<ICompilationAssemblyResolver>();

            var resolvers = new[]
            {
                fail.Object,
                success.Object,
                failTwo.Object
            };

            var resolver = new CompositeCompilationAssemblyResolver(resolvers);
            var result = resolver.TryResolveAssemblyPaths(null, null);

            Assert.True(result);

            fail.Verify(r => r.TryResolveAssemblyPaths(It.IsAny<CompilationLibrary>(), It.IsAny<List<string>>()),
                Times.Once());
            success.Verify(r => r.TryResolveAssemblyPaths(It.IsAny<CompilationLibrary>(), It.IsAny<List<string>>()),
                Times.Once());
            failTwo.Verify(r => r.TryResolveAssemblyPaths(It.IsAny<CompilationLibrary>(), It.IsAny<List<string>>()),
                Times.Never());
        }
